Let AutoGen agents debate performance anomalies
When a service goes down, you don't want a single agent making blind assumptions. This MCP Server allows your AutoGen performance agent to call `list_health_rule_violations` while a separate security agent inspects the system. The performance agent might look at `get_metric_data` and suggest scaling up, but the security agent can check `list_users` to see if unauthorized changes were made. They negotiate the best resolution before presenting it to you.
Validate monitoring configurations with this MCP Server
Deploying bad health rules can cause alert fatigue. Your AutoGen engineer agent can draft a rule config, but before calling `import_health_rules`, a QA agent must review the schema. The QA agent runs `export_health_rules` to compare the new draft against existing rules. Only when both agents agree on the configuration does the system execute the import tool, preventing broken monitoring setups.
Automated incident triage and event creation
When an incident occurs, speed is everything. An AutoGen triage agent can run `list_snapshots` to find the exact transaction that failed and pass the details to a coordination agent. The coordinator then uses `create_event` to log a custom event with the exact failure details. This multi-agent workflow ensures that every incident is documented with deep context without requiring manual analysis.
Set up AppDynamics (Application Performance Monitor API) MCP in AutoGen
Prerequisites
- Python 3.10+ installed
-
autogen-ext[mcp]package - Active Vinkius subscription with a valid endpoint token
- 1
Install AutoGen with MCP
Run
pip install "autogen-ext[mcp]" autogen-agentchat. The MCP extension includesmcp_server_toolsfor stateless tool access. - 2
Fetch tools from the MCP
Call
mcp_server_tools(SseServerParams(url=...))with your Vinkius endpoint. Replace[YOUR_TOKEN_HERE]with your token from cloud.vinkius.com. - 3
Run your agent
Pass the tools to
AssistantAgentand callagent.run(). The agent invokes AppDynamics (Application Performance Monitor API) tools and returns structured results.
from autogen_ext.tools.mcp import SseServerParams, mcp_server_tools
from autogen_agentchat.agents import AssistantAgent
from autogen_ext.models.openai import OpenAIChatCompletionClient
server_params = SseServerParams(
url="https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
)
tools = await mcp_server_tools(server_params)
agent = AssistantAgent(
name="AppDynamics (Application Performance Monitor API)_assistant",
model_client=OpenAIChatCompletionClient(model="gpt-4o"),
tools=tools,
)
result = await agent.run("List recent AppDynamics (Application Performance Monitor API) data")
print(result.messages[-1].content) Prerequisites
- Python 3.10+ installed
-
autogen-ext[mcp]+autogen-agentchat - Active Vinkius subscription with a valid endpoint token
- 1
Install dependencies
Same packages as above.
McpWorkbenchis ideal when your agent needs stateful sessions across multiple tool calls. - 2
Use McpWorkbench as context manager
Wrap your agent in
async with McpWorkbench(...)to maintain shared state and resources. The workbench manages the full MCP session lifecycle. - 3
Run with workbench
Pass
workbench=workbenchto your agent. State is preserved across multiple tool calls within the same session.
from autogen_ext.tools.mcp import McpWorkbench, SseServerParams
from autogen_agentchat.agents import AssistantAgent
from autogen_ext.models.openai import OpenAIChatCompletionClient
server_params = SseServerParams(
url="https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
)
async with McpWorkbench(server_params) as workbench:
agent = AssistantAgent(
name="AppDynamics (Application Performance Monitor API)_assistant",
model_client=OpenAIChatCompletionClient(model="gpt-4o"),
workbench=workbench,
)
result = await agent.run("List recent AppDynamics (Application Performance Monitor API) data")
print(result.messages[-1].content) Independent Platform Disclaimer: Vinkius is an independent platform and is not affiliated with, endorsed by, sponsored by, verified by, or otherwise authorized by AppDynamics.
